Job summary Permanent | Full-time We are looking for a skilled paediatric nurse to join our Home Ventilation Team. You will support children and young people (CYP) with ventilation needs, both in hospital and at home, in educational settings, and during respite care. As a Ventilation Support Nurse, you will provide holistic care alongside nursing and medical staff, working with families and external professionals to ensure the safety and well-being of CYP. You will work in hospital wards, clinics, and the community, and a clean driving licence and access to a car are required for this regional position.
